Exhaust Help

95 Tacoma 2.7 had the check engine light on and came up with catalyst efficiency low bank 1. The o2 sensors were reading the same. I found that the gasket before the Cat was leaking. I replaced the gasket and cleared the code. It was fine for about 50 miles and then the light came on again. I can hear the gasket leaking again. First thought was the cat was pluged but it was replaced before i bought it a few months ago. If the muffler was pluged from pieces of the old cat i figured the gasket aftrer the cat would blow. Any ideas of what would cause it? I might take the cat off this week to see if it may be pluged for some reason.
